Hello everyone. I see there seem to be a few Aussies on here, so thought I'd add another one.

I've been collecting stamps for about 35 years, with some lulls , since I was about 10 years old. I specialise in Australian and Victorian (the Australian colony) stamps. I would class myself as fairly experienced I guess, collecting variations, shades etc. I prefer early issues, although I have a fair amount of decimal (that's after 1966 in Aust) as well. I've concentrated on Victoria in recent years, a very challenging area.

I've been thinking of maybe branching to US stamps as well, early issues, as it looks challenging and appealing (and might be a change from seeing Queen Vic on every stamp ) I saw an inverted Jenny in an auction the other week, for around US$1 Mil - I said to my wife if we win the lottery this week I'm buying that stamp! She said no chance! I can dream.

Hopefully I can be of some assistance in the forums, particularly in the Australian area.
